SYNCHROTRON TECHNIQUES APPLIED TO FERROELECTRICS: SOME REPRESENTATIVE CASES

2008 
ABSTRACT A panoramic view of synchrotron radiation techniques applied to ferroelectric materials is given. Powder diffraction is applied to analyze the cubic-symmetry break-down in PbFe0.5Nb0.5O3. Slight peaks' splitting reveals the considered phase to be rhombohedral. Grazing incidence scattering is used in a comparative study of PbTiO3 nano-dots on SrTiO3 substrate and a Pt layer. Phase identification, texture assessment and crystallite size characterization are performed. The Anaelu software for two-dimensional diffraction analysis is presented. Local ordering in multiferroic Bi6Ti3Fe2O18 is determined by means of extended x-ray absorption fine structure. The iron cations' tendency to occupy the centered perovskite layer of the unit cell is established.
